dropped frames, slow raid write rates
by
Jason Longo
on Jun 28, 2009 at 6:31:07 pm
Hi Folks.
I have a dual 2.7 G5 with a Kona LH card, breakout box, and an 8 drive Sata Raid. I used this system a couple of years ago to online an HDCAM project and it worked perfectly.
THis weekend I tried to digitize some uncompressed HDCAM footage into FCP and inexperienced dropped frames. I tried it using the Kona capture application and had the same problems. I erased everything on my Raid array, so I have 2TB of free storage. When I ran the AJA system test without the "Simultaneous KONA DMA" box checked, I get write rates of 160mb/sec and read rates of 215 mb/sec. When I check the "Simultaneous KONA DMA" box those rates drop to Write 44mb/s and read 98mb/s.
Any thoughts?
With those slow write rates it's impossible to import any HDCAM into my system without dropped frames.
POwermac G5 Dual 2.7
10.5.7
